Nike Trainer 1: Mid Mens Navy/White/Stealth

The Nike Trainer 1 training shoe is inspired by the popular Nike Air Trainers worn by world-class athletes Bo Jackson and John McEnroe, who ignited the athletic training shoe boom 20 years ago. The Nike Trainer 1 is designed to provide today’s athletes with lightweight comfort and support as they prepare for competition.
